
Mad Ants to Pick 10th in 2011 NBA D-League Draft
Published on October 12, 2011 under NBA G League (G League)
Indiana Mad Ants News Release
Fort Wayne, IN, October 12, 2011 - The Fort Wayne Mad Ants received the 10th pick in the 2011 NBA Development League's Draft through a lottery which took place yesterday in Denver, CO at the League's annual coaches meetings. The NBA D-League Draft will be held Thursday, November 3.
The Los Angeles D-Fenders will have the first overall pick followed by the Austin Toros, Maine Red Claws, Sioux Falls Skyforce, Texas Legends, Bakersfield Jam (from Iowa), Erie Bayhawks, Bakersfield Jam, Erie Bayhawks (from Idaho), Fort Wayne Mad Ants, Tulsa 66ers, Dakota Wizards, Bakersfield Jam (from Reno), Rio Grande Valley Vipers, Canton expansion franchise and Tulsa 66ers (from Springfield).
The NBA D-League Draft utilizes a "serpentine" format, meaning the order will alternate in each of the eight rounds. For example, the team picking last in the first round will select first in the second round, giving them the 16th and 17th overall choices.
Last season, the Mad Ants traded their 3rd round pick to the Austin Toros through a three way trade with the Erie BayHawks for Derek Raivio and their 4th round pick to the Iowa Energy for Marvin Phillips Jr.
